Abstract
The aim of this study was to search an appropriate recruitment method of client for a clinical dental hygiene practice in dental hygiene curriculum. First, we evaluated promotion effects between online and offline method for client recruitment for 7,950 students attended in a university. Second, we investigated opinion of the university students on participation in oral health promotion (OHP) program using convenient sampling (N=139). Chi-square test, independent t-test were conducted using SPSS statistical program version 20.0. The promotion effects were higher in online method then that in offline method. 38.4% of subjects hesitated participating in the OHP program because of lack of time (51.8%), and lack of interest (22.8%). On the other hand, 61.6% of subjects who hoped for participation reported that the reason because of a keen of interest (36%), and free of charge (36%). In conclusions, online promotion method was appropriated for recruiting university students. And it was needed to enhance student¡¯s recognition on oral hygiene care and conduct dental hygiene care considering personal time for increasing recruitment.
